   About The Strangelings
The Strangelings launch their new website. Check out the new videos and photos and keep up on everything strange........... www.thestrangelings.net

Pete and Maura Kennedy always loved the celtic flavored rock of the 60s and 70s. When they found that they shared that fascination with three of their friends, alt folk musicians Ken Anderson and Rebecca Hall and songstress Chris Thompson, an idea was born. Why not form their own group to explore a new way to present the music they loved? The Strangelings sprang to life.

Cheryl Prashker has recently joined The Strangelings on drums, and newest member, Eric Lee, was discovered playing his fiddle at a campsite at the Falcon Ridge Folk Festival. By that Saturday night, Eric was playing with The Strangelings on the mainstage, and has since become an official member of the band.

Their signature piece “The Nuah Suite” is a chain of myth-based, enigmatic songs, a rich blend of goddess imagery and classical themes drawn from around the world, woven into a complex fabric that flows like an orchestral sonata. Think Jethro Tull meets Fairport Conventin while channeling Ravi Shankar
